a weight-loss clinic advertised that last month its patients, on average, lost 8 lb. assuming that average refers to the mean, which of the following claims must be true based on this information?
note: more than one statement could be true. if none of the statements is true, mark the appropriate box.
- last month more than half of their patients lost at least 8 lb.
- last month some of their patients lost exactly 8 lb.
- this month at least one of their patients will lose at least 8 lb.
- last month all of their patients lost more than 4 lb.
- last month some of their patients lost at least 8 lb.
- none of the above statements are true.

The clinic states that last month, the mean weight loss of its patients was \(8\text{ lb}\). Let \(n\) be the number of patients, and \(x_i\) be the weight loss of patient \(i\).
Evaluate Statement 1 and Statement 2
Using the Mean Properties knowledge point
- Statement 1: "Last month more than half of their patients lost at least \(8\text{ lb}\)."
This describes the median, not the mean. A skewed distribution (e.g., one patient losing \(80\text{ lb}\) and nine patients losing \(0\text{ lb}\)) yields a mean of \(8\text{ lb}\), but only \(10\%\) of patients lost at least \(8\text{ lb}\). Thus, this statement is not necessarily true.
- Statement 2: "Last month some of their patients lost exactly \(8\text{ lb}\)."
The mean can be \(8\text{ lb}\) without any individual value being exactly \(8\text{ lb}\) (e.g., two patients losing \(6\text{ lb}\) and \(10\text{ lb}\)). Thus, this statement is not necessarily true.

- Statement 3: "This month at least one of their patients will lose at least \(8\text{ lb}\)."
Past performance (last month) does not guarantee future outcomes (this month). Thus, this statement is not necessarily true.
- Statement 4: "Last month all of their patients lost more than \(4\text{ lb}\)."
Some patients could have lost less than \(4\text{ lb}\), or even gained weight, as long as others lost enough to keep the average at \(8\text{ lb}\). Thus, this statement is not necessarily true.

- Statement 5: "Last month some of their patients lost at least \(8\text{ lb}\)."
If the average weight loss is \(8\text{ lb}\), it is mathematically impossible for every single patient to have lost strictly less than \(8\text{ lb}\). If \(x_i < 8\) for all \(i\), then:
This contradicts the given mean of \(8\text{ lb}\). Therefore, at least one patient (some patients) must have lost at least \(8\text{ lb}\). This statement must be true.
